Role Description
The Care Coordinator functions as a member of a multi-disciplinary care team providing services for persons with an alcohol and/or other drug Substance Abuse Disorder diagnosis. The primary responsibilities of the care coordinator include:
• Support adherence to the patient’s treatment and recovery plan
• Manage successful care transitions
• Engagement in care
• Services may be delivered by phone, telehealth, face-to-face at the office, in the home, or in the community
This position requires expertise in transition planning and process, resource allocation, team management and communication skills.
